Hi there

I am having trouble getting the appropriate invoice address values for state and country to be passed along in CBSubs.

This is what I am trying to achieve:

- user fills in mailing address in CB registration, using drop-down menus of country and state/province names. I'd like these to be formatted as the post office requires (which is different from the field names / values used in the tax settings file)

- these values need to be passed along to the invoice in a manner such that they can be used in tax calculations

If someone can please advise how I can get these to mesh I'd be grateful.

You can pass field values to the invoice values, but they have to be a 1 to 1 match. For example CBSubs drop-down uses "US" for the country. Your CB field must also have the value of "US" or it won't be able to synchronize across. You can of course change this to whatever you want within the below file, but it may cause problems with Tax usage for geo matching; can't say for sure.

components/com_comprofiler/plugin/user/plug_cbpaidsubscriptions/xml/edit.front.invoice.xml

Just so I am clear, which list of values am I supposed to be using? In CBSubs, the dropdown country menu in the Tax plugin does not show "US", it shows "United States".

Do my values need to match the "country_iso_code2" values in the cbsubs.tax.xml file (this shows "US" for the United States)? And - similarly - would provinces therefore need to show the "province_iso_code"?

I hope that is not the case because they are not abbreviations that many users would be accustomed to (eg CA-AB for the Canadian province of Alberta). Please let me know how it might be possible to show "nice" values to users - while still maintaining tax functionality.

CBSubs values are what you'll need to use. CBSubs uses "US" as value and "United States" is just the title. See the file in my previous reply for proper structuring of your CB field. Note CB field does not support Value => Name. You'll need to set the values to the values of CBSubs usage (US, etc..) then translate them in cbteamsplugins (e.g. 'US' => 'United States',) to display as CBSubs does.
